Audrey Béthry is a scholar working on Biomaterials, Biomedical Engineering and Organic Chemistry. According to data from OpenAlex, Audrey Béthry has authored 35 papers receiving a total of 584 ind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in Biomaterials, 11 papers in Biomedical Engineering and 9 papers in Organic Chemistry. Recurrent topics in Audrey Béthry’s work include biodegradable polymer synthesis and properties (11 papers), Bone Tissue Engineering Materials (9 papers) and Electrospun Nanofibers in Biomedical Applications (8 papers). Audrey Béthry is often cited by papers focused on biodegradable polymer synthesis and properties (11 papers), Bone Tissue Engineering Materials (9 papers) and Electrospun Nanofibers in Biomedical Applications (8 papers). Audrey Béthry collaborates with scholars based in France, Lebanon and The Netherlands. Audrey Béthry's co-authors include Benjamin Nottelet, Jean Coudane, Sytze Buwalda, Xavier Garric, Youssef Bakkour, Curtis O. Asante, James R. Perkins, Anthony H. Dickenson, Bjarke Abrahamsen and Mark D. Baker and has published in prestigious journals such as Journal of Neuroscience, Advanced Functional Materials and ACS Applied Materials & Interfaces.
